Yes, I do have the flaps and thermo and they are operational. My head temp differences are all the time from idle to freeway speed and everything in between. When I decelerate (take foot off gas) down a hill at freeway speeds, the temps actually even up (with a few seconds) to where all four cylinders are within about 10 or 15 degrees of each other. I know that the heads and everything else will probably warp. I don't what else to do at this point other than drive it until??? Shocked
